
President William Ruto has donated Sh1 million to the family of the late comedian Zakaria Kariuki, popularly known as Mr. KK Mwenyewe, who passed away last week while undergoing treatment at Kiambu Level 5 Hospital. The donation was made during a candlelight vigil held in his honour and was delivered by Dennis Itumbi, the Head of Presidential Special Projects and Creative Economy.
Speaking at the event, Itumbi conveyed the President’s condolences to the grieving family and the wider creative community. “The president has said even if you are saying he must go, he has given a one-million-shilling donation,” he said. He further noted that arrangements were being made for the money to be delivered directly to KK Mwenyewe’s mother to assist in planning the burial.
In addition to the President’s donation, Itumbi personally contributed Sh500,000 to help the family meet their Sh1.5 million funeral budget. The show of support from both the government and individuals close to the late comedian reflects the widespread admiration and respect KK Mwenyewe earned through his craft.
The comedian’s death was announced on July 15 by fellow performer Kafengo, who shared the heartbreaking news via Facebook. “We are heartbroken to announce the sudden demise of Zakaria Kariuki A.k.a Mr KK Mwenyewe,” he wrote. “He passed away yesterday evening while undergoing medical attention.”
KK Mwenyewe became a household name in Kenya thanks to his sharp and humorous impersonations of former Deputy President Rigathi Gachagua. Despite using simple filming setups, his sketches gained popularity for their accuracy, wit, and relatability.
His ability to mirror Gachagua’s unique speech style and body language made him a favourite among Kenyans on social media. Many fans praised him not only for his comedy but also for his humility and dedication to his art.
His passing is a significant blow to Kenya’s comedy scene, especially among young digital creators who looked up to him as a pioneer.
As the family prepares for his burial, President Ruto’s contribution underscores the late comedian’s cultural influence and the nation’s appreciation of his work.
